The new PECL package CSV-0.4.0 (alpha) has been released at https://pecl.php.net/.
Release notes
-------------
Minimum PHP version is now 8.0 due to the usage of new Zend APIs.
All functions have been moved to static methods of a new CSV class.
Function names now refer to "buffer" instead of "file" as a string is used.
CSV::collectionToBuffer() now supports iterable collections, not just arrays.
In case of field number miss-match a ValueError is thrown instead of an Error.
A new CSV::bufferToCollectionLax() has been introduced which doesn't throw a ValueError in case of field number miss-match.

Package Info
-------------
A new and improved CSV file PHP extension which follows RFC 4180 instead of using a custom escape mechanism.
Supports multi-bytes delimiters, enclosures, and providing a custom EOL sequence.
